Checks are due 72 hours prior to events and should be mailed to our PO BOX 23055, Washington DC 20056. Please pay with business checks only, not personal checks. PAYING VIA CHECK A valid credit card number must be provided (usually at the point of confirmation) regardless of method of payment.The 2nd deposit (50% of total) is due ten days prior to the event, and the remaining balance is due 48 hours prior to the event. PAYMENT TIMELINE The $50 deposit confirms the event.For parties of 25 and more, the fee is dependant on the number of tables (maximum flat-fee of $150). TABLE CLOTHS For parties of 25 and less, there is a $50 flat-fee for table cloths.If the person/organization is tax-exempt, a tax-exemption ID must be provided to waive applicable sales tax. TAX AND SERVICE FEE Sales tax (DC 10% / VA 9% / MD 6%) and service fee (18%) will apply to the total food and beverage amount.The deposit amount will be deducted from the total event cost. $50 DEPOSIT AND TERMS OF AGREEMENT Events are considered confirmed only after both a non-transferrable and non-refundable deposit of $50.00 and a signed copy of the Busboys and Poets Terms of Agreement are received.The non-profit discount does not apply to food and beverage or for events that happen on Friday or Saturday evenings and M-F before 5 pm. NON-PROFIT DISCOUNT* Non-profit organizations are eligible for a 50% discount off the room-use and technical-use (audio/visual) fees by providing a copy of their 501(c)(3) certificate and tax-exemption ID number.a specialty wine, birthday cakes): Corkage Fee is $15/Bottle and the Cake-Plate Fee is $1.50/per person. ![]() ![]() We do not permit our guests to bring in outside food or drinks.
